Traditional Sysadmin Approaches
Developers should learn traditional sysadmin approaches to understand foundational IT operations, which is crucial for debugging legacy systems, managing on-premises infrastructure, or working in environments with strict compliance requirements
Pros
- +It provides essential skills in shell scripting, network configuration, and system monitoring, valuable for roles in system administration, IT support, or when transitioning to DevOps to appreciate automation benefits
